Contains wax. Shellac is a resinous secretion of the lac insect. After the crude lac is gathered from the tree, it is crushed and graded and the largest particles, called seed-lac, are selected for making the best grade of shellac varnishes.

This natural resin is produced by scale insects that convert the sap of infested plants into a resinous mass. The raw, untreated resin is known as stick-lac. Purified shellac is marketed as seed lac, button-lac or shellac in flakes.
